OATMEAL PANCAKES II
I make this for my kids quite often. It is very simple. Preparing the batter in the food processor makes it that much easier. Serve with syrup and butter. Also good with applesauce!

Steps:
- Place flour, oats,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, buttermilk, vanilla, oil and egg in a food processor and puree until smooth.
- Heat a lightly oiled griddle or frying pan over medium high heat. Pour or scoop the batter onto the griddle, using approximately 1/4 cup for each pancake. Brown on both sides and serve hot.

OATMEAL PANCAKES
The BEST oatmeal pancakes! Healthy and easy oatmeal pancakes with yogurt and oat flour made right in your blender. Gluten free!

Steps:
- If you'd like to keep the pancakes warm between batches, place a rack in the center of your oven and preheat the oven to 200 degrees F.
- Place the oil, Greek yogurt, milk, 1 1/4 cups oats, eggs, maple syrup, vanilla, cinnamon, baking powder, and salt in a blender.
- Blend until the batter is smooth, stopping to scrape down the sides of the blender as needed. Continue blending until you don't see any remaining bits of oats.
- Stop the blender, stirring the remaining 3/4 cup oats and any desired mix-ins. Do not blend again. Let the batter sit for 10 minutes while you heat the skillet/griddle and prep any toppings.
- Heat a large nonstick skillet or griddle over medium-low heat. Lightly butter or oil the pan if needed (some nonstick pans do not need this).
- Once the skillet is hot, drop the batter by 1/4 cupful into the pan. Let cook gently for 3 to 4 minutes on the first side, until the pancakes look dry at the edges and small bubbles form on top.
- Gently flip, then cook on the other side for 1 to 2 minutes. They should look golden on both sides. If desired, transfer the pancakes to a baking sheet and keep them warm in the oven between batches. Repeat with the remaining batter.
- Serve hot with desired toppings.

OATMEAL PANCAKES RECIPE | SOUTHERN LIVING
From southernliving.com
Servings 9Total Time 35 mins
- In a dry skillet, over medium-high heat, toast the oats by constantly stirring them for 2-3 minutes, until they smell nutty. Remove from heat and allow to cool, about 5 minutes.
- In the bowl of a food processor, combine toasted oats, flour, brown sugar, salt, baking powder, and baking soda. Process for one minute, until the oats have been completely broken down and the mixture resembles a coarse meal.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together buttermilk, egg, butter, and vanilla extract. Add to dry ingredients in food processor and process until a smooth batter forms. Use a spatula to scrape down the sides and bottom of food processor, and mix again for a few more seconds to ensure everything is incorporated.
- In a clean skillet, over medium-high heat, pour a small amount of vegetable oil to coat the pan. When the oil is shimmering, measure 1/4 cup of batter and pour in a circle, spreading the batter with the measuring cup so the circle is about 1/2-inch thick. When bubbles appear on the surface of the batter, use a spatula to flip the pancake over to finish cooking. Once cooked all the way through, remove to a paper towel-lined plate. Repeat with remaining batter.
